American engineer, naval aviator, test pilot, and NASA astronaut, selected in the second group of astronauts. He died on 28 February 1966 (along with fellow astronaut Charles Bassett) in a NASA trainer jet crash in St. Louis enroute to training for what would have been his first space flight, Gemini 9.
